Máy Tính Bù Hai
Danh mục: Đại số và Toán tổng quátChuyển đổi giữa các biểu diễn thập phân, nhị phân và bù hai. Bù hai là một phương pháp để biểu diễn các số nguyên có dấu dưới dạng nhị phân.
Để tìm bù hai của một số nhị phân, đảo ngược tất cả các bit và cộng 1 vào kết quả.
Giá trị đầu vào
Công thức Bù Hai (đối với số âm):
Đảo ngược tất cả các bit + Cộng 1
\[\text{Bù Hai}(x) = \overline{x} + 1\]
Công Cụ Tính Toán Bù Hai Là Gì?
Công cụ Tính Toán Bù Hai là một công cụ đơn giản giúp bạn chuyển đổi các số giữa các định dạng thập phân, nhị phân và bù hai. Nó đặc biệt hữu ích khi làm việc với các số nhị phân có dấu—các số có thể đại diện cho cả giá trị dương và âm. Công cụ này giúp bạn dễ dàng hiểu cách thức hoạt động của bù hai mà không cần phải tự tay đảo bit hoặc thực hiện toán nhị phân bằng tay.
Tại Sao Nên Sử Dụng Công Cụ Này?
Công cụ này giúp bạn nhanh chóng:
- Hiểu cách máy tính đại diện cho các số âm bằng cách sử dụng nhị phân.
- Chuyển đổi giá trị giữa thập phân, nhị phân, bù hai và hệ thập lục phân.
- Hình dung quy trình từng bước của việc chuyển đổi bù hai.
- Kiểm tra các chuyển đổi thủ công của bạn trong quá trình học tập hoặc gỡ lỗi.
Đây là một công cụ hữu ích cho sinh viên học khoa học máy tính, các nhà phát triển làm việc với lập trình cấp thấp, hoặc bất kỳ ai quan tâm đến logic số và hệ thống nhị phân.
Cách Sử Dụng Công Cụ Tính Toán Bù Hai
- Chọn định dạng đầu vào: Thập phân, Nhị phân, hoặc Bù Hai.
- Chọn độ dài bit (4, 8, 16, hoặc 32 bit).
- Nhập số của bạn vào trường đầu vào.
- Sử dụng các ô kiểm để hiển thị các bước hoặc nhóm các bit cho dễ đọc.
- Nhấn Tính Toán để xem kết quả và các bước.
- Nhấn Đặt Lại để bắt đầu lại.
Công Cụ Này Hiển Thị Gì?
Sau khi tính toán, bạn sẽ thấy một phân tích hoàn chỉnh bao gồm:
- Giá trị thập phân
- Giá trị nhị phân (không dấu)
- Giá trị bù hai (nhị phân có dấu)
- Biểu diễn hệ thập lục phân
- Phạm vi bit cho định dạng đã chọn (ví dụ: -128 đến 127 cho 8 bit)
Nếu các bước được kích hoạt, công cụ cũng sẽ giải thích từng phần của quy trình chuyển đổi bằng ngôn ngữ rõ ràng và hình ảnh minh họa.
Lợi Ích Của Việc Hiểu Bù Hai
- Nó đơn giản hóa các phép toán số học trong máy tính—đặc biệt là phép trừ.
- Chỉ có một phiên bản của số không, khác với các hệ thống nhị phân có dấu khác.
- Nó tránh các quy tắc trường hợp đặc biệt cho các số âm trong quá trình tính toán.
Mẹo Hữu Ích: Độ Dài Bit Ảnh Hưởng Đến Phạm Vi
Số bit bạn chọn ảnh hưởng trực tiếp đến các số bạn có thể đại diện. Ví dụ:
- 4 bit: −8 đến 7
- 8 bit: −128 đến 127
- 16 bit: −32,768 đến 32,767
- 32 bit: −2,147,483,648 đến 2,147,483,647
Luôn đảm bảo giá trị đầu vào của bạn nằm trong phạm vi, nếu không công cụ sẽ cảnh báo bạn.
Nơi Công Cụ Này Có Thể Giúp
Công cụ Tính Toán Bù Hai bổ sung cho các công cụ như Công Cụ Tính Toán Nhị Phân, Công Cụ Tính Toán Lỗi Phần Trăm, hoặc Công Cụ Tính Toán Khoa Học. Dù bạn đang kiểm tra tỷ lệ lỗi trong dữ liệu, giải quyết các phép toán ma trận với Công Cụ Tính Toán Ma Trận, hoặc làm việc với các công cụ toán học phức tạp, việc hiểu đại diện nhị phân là rất cần thiết.
Các Câu Hỏi Thường Gặp
Bù hai là gì?
Bù hai là một phương pháp được sử dụng trong các hệ thống nhị phân để đại diện cho các số nguyên có dấu. Nó cho phép bạn lưu trữ cả số dương và số âm trong một định dạng nhị phân nhất quán.
Sự khác biệt giữa nhị phân và bù hai là gì?
Nhị phân đại diện cho các số chỉ bằng 0 và 1. Bù hai cụ thể bao gồm các giá trị âm bằng cách dành bit quan trọng nhất (MSB) để chỉ định dấu.
Tôi có thể sử dụng điều này cho các số lớn không?
Có. Công cụ hỗ trợ các giá trị lên đến 32 bit. Đối với các phép tính lớn hơn, bạn có thể muốn thử Công Cụ Tính Toán Số Lớn hoặc Công Cụ Tính Toán Hệ Thập Lục Phân.
Điều gì xảy ra nếu tôi nhập một giá trị ngoài phạm vi?
Công cụ sẽ thông báo cho bạn rằng số không phù hợp với độ dài bit đã chọn. Bạn sẽ cần chọn một kích thước bit lớn hơn hoặc nhập một số nhỏ hơn.
Suy Nghĩ Cuối Cùng
Dù bạn đang học kiến trúc máy tính, viết mã nhúng, hay chỉ đơn giản là tò mò về cách thức hoạt động của toán nhị phân, Công Cụ Tính Toán Bù Hai giúp việc học trở nên dễ dàng và nhanh chóng hơn. Đây là một công cụ đồng hành hoàn hảo bên cạnh các công cụ khác như Công Cụ Tính Toán Lũy Thừa, Công Cụ Tính Toán Phân Số, hoặc Công Cụ Tính Toán Phần Trăm—tất cả đều được thiết kế để đơn giản hóa hành trình toán học của bạn.
Đại số và Toán tổng quát Máy tính:
- Máy Tính Phân Số
- Máy Tính Lỗi Phần Trăm
- Máy Tính Log
- Máy phát số ngẫu nhiên
- Máy Tính Chỉ Số Khoa Học
- Máy Tính Phần Trăm
- Máy Tính Làm Tròn
- Máy Tính Công Thức Bậc Hai
- Máy Tính Phân Tích Thừa Số
- Máy Tính Nhị Phân
- Máy Tính Khoa Học
- Máy Tính Số Lớn
- Máy Tính Căn Bậc
- Máy Tính Ma Trận
- Máy Tính Bội Chung Nhỏ Nhất
- Máy Tính Hex
- Máy Tính ước số chung lớn nhất
- Máy Tính Lũy Thừa
- Máy Tính Tỷ Lệ
- Máy Tính Căn Bậc Ba
- Máy Tính Phương Pháp Simplex
- Máy Tính Nhân Đa Thức
- Máy Tính Căn Bậc Hai
- Máy Tính Thứ Tự Thực Hiện (PEMDAS)
- Máy Tính Đường Thẳng
- Máy Tính Chuyển Đổi Phần Trăm Sang Số Thập Phân
- Máy Tính Dạng Chuẩn
- Máy Tính Biến Đổi Ngược
- Máy Tính Chia Phân Số
- Máy Tính Nội Suy Tuyến Tính
- Máy Tính GPA
- Máy Tính Dịch Bit
- Máy Tính Điểm
- Máy Tính Nhân Phân Số
- Máy Tính Chênh Lệch Phần Trăm